There’s a surprise for David, and it’s an emotional day for Robert.
Martyn is giddy at the showroom ready for his new car and sings George’s praises to Conrad. Conrad offers George a lift home – he says no but shares he’s off to The Bull later. Conrad says he’s trying to avoid that pub after his unsuccessful flirting.
Lynda tells Robert that she’s had to pull out of judging at the Flower and Produce, but that Lily had been very understanding. Neither of them is looking forward to taking Monty his treats and belongings at the police station.
Lynda bumps into David outside the village shop and informs him they’ll be paying the invoice for the attack soon and she’s taking Monty his things. When Martyn arrives, Lynda uses it as an excuse to leave. Martyn notes she looked pale and David tell him about Monty’s goodbye. When Martyn offers advice about being disliked and feeling responsible, David snaps at him saying they’ve nothing in common. Later in The Bull, David updates George that he’s been asked to replace Lynda as judge. When Martyn joins them, the atmosphere is initially cool but he and David call a truce. It’s a blow to David to hear that Martyn will be judging the show too, offending David by adding that it’s to ‘add gravitas’.
